PSY 3990 - Research in Psychology |
Prerequisites: 6 hours of psychology recommended but not required; permission of instructor. Supervised research in current topics in psychology. Contact individual faculty members for research possibilities and requirements. May be repeated. (Students majoring in Psychology or the Pre-graduate School concentration may apply up to 6 hours of credit to the major. Students majoring in I/O Psychology may apply up to 4 hours of credit to the major. Students minoring in Psychology may apply up to 6 hours of credit to the minor.)
1.000 TO 3.000 Credit hours Levels: Undergraduate Schedule Types: Independent Study Psychology Department Course Attributes: Credit from 4-Year College, Upper-Division Work |
